Transaction aaa43b51265a37b03a6301a21d3ea4333def2ec63d32a23b1bc28a129318f5e9
1 Input
2 Outputs
- aaa43b51265a37b03a6301a21d3ea4333def2ec63d32a23b1bc28a129318f5e9:0
- aaa43b51265a37b03a6301a21d3ea4333def2ec63d32a23b1bc28a129318f5e9:1
value 42572092
address 1MXbgwZeCAnfroHh5bcy94tXvxRwGECkUu
value 3448599325
address 1SurBqvoK1KK55Zs9pqHVWejY75PVeb7F